#50c30f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50c30f is composed of 31.4% red, 76.5%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.3%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 98.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 41.2%. #50c30f color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ff1e with #008700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#50c30f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#50c30f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8c8c8c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#809773 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c4af12 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#daa735 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#7bb8c6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9ab610 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a7b127 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6bbc83 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
